Investment Biker

Book • 1995
In 'Investment Biker,' Jim Rogers recounts his global motorcycle odyssey, which spanned six continents and 52 countries.

The book combines travel writing with hardheaded investment advice, focusing on the economic conditions and future prospects of the countries he visited.

Rogers, who retired from Wall Street at 37, shares his libertarian and free-market perspectives on various economies, highlighting the impact of statism and regulatory environments on investment opportunities.
